---
title: sourceAppStoreItemIdentifier
framework: StoreKit
role: symbol
role_heading: Instance Property
platforms: [iOS 14.5+, iPadOS 14.5+, Mac Catalyst 14.5+]
path: storekit/skadimpression/3727300-sourceappstoreitemidentifier
---

# sourceAppStoreItemIdentifier

The App Store ID of the app that displays the ad.

## Declaration

```swift
var sourceAppStoreItemIdentifier: NSNumber { get set }
```

## Discussion

Set this property to the App Store item identifier of the app that’s displaying the ad.

If you’re using a development-signed build to display the ads and not an app from App Store during testing, use `0` as the item identifier.

## See Also

### Creating a signature

- [init(sourceAppStoreItemIdentifier:advertisedAppStoreItemIdentifier:adNetworkIdentifier:adCampaignIdentifier:adImpressionIdentifier:timestamp:signature:version:)](init(sourceappstoreitemidentifier:advertisedappstoreitemidentifier:adnetworkidentifier:adcampaignidentifier:adimpressionidentifier:timestamp:signature:version:).md)
- [version](version.md)
- [adNetworkIdentifier](adnetworkidentifier.md)
- [sourceIdentifier](sourceidentifier.md)
- [adCampaignIdentifier](adcampaignidentifier.md)
- [advertisedAppStoreItemIdentifier](advertisedappstoreitemidentifier.md)
- [adImpressionIdentifier](adimpressionidentifier.md)
- [timestamp](timestamp.md)
